Rayong: A Coastal Gem in Eastern Thailand 

Rayong is a picturesque province located along the eastern coast of Thailand, renowned for its pristine beaches, lush national parks, and vibrant seafood markets. This serene destination offers a perfect blend of natural beauty and cultural charm, making it a favorite spot for both local and international travelers. The city itself is a gateway to some of Thailand's most stunning islands, including the famous Koh Samet. Visitors to Rayong can enjoy tranquil seaside views, explore bustling markets, and indulge in fresh, delicious seafood.

1. Saeng Chan Beach (Hat Saeng Chan) Located just a short drive from the hotel, Saeng Chan Beach is known for its unique crescent shape and calm waters. It's a perfect spot for a relaxing day by the sea, offering picturesque views and a tranquil atmosphere. Visitors can enjoy swimming, sunbathing, and beachside dining at the various local seafood restaurants.

2. Yomjinda Road (Old Town Rayong) This historic street offers a glimpse into Rayong's past with its well-preserved wooden houses and traditional architecture. Yomjinda Road is a cultural hub featuring quaint cafes, local craft shops, and art galleries. It's a great place for a leisurely stroll and to experience the local heritage.

3. Sri Muang Park  A large urban park perfect for family outings and leisurely activities, Sri Muang Park features a beautiful lake, jogging tracks, and lush greenery. It’s a popular spot for picnics, morning exercises, and relaxation. The park often hosts local events and festivals, adding to its vibrant atmosphere.

4. Wat Pa Pradu This historic Buddhist temple is famous for its unique reclining Buddha image, which lies on its left side instead of the traditional right. Wat Pa Pradu offers a serene and spiritual environment, where visitors can observe intricate temple architecture and participate in local religious practices.

5. Rayong Aquarium Located a short drive from the hotel, the Rayong Aquarium showcases the rich marine life of the Gulf of Thailand. It's an educational and enjoyable experience for all ages, featuring various exhibits of local fish species, sea turtles, and other marine creatures. The aquarium also promotes marine conservation efforts in the region.
